Drainage Pipe Unclogging in Denver, CO
Drainage pipe unclogging services involve clearing blockages within underground pipes that carry rainwater, wastewater, or other runoff away from residential properties. These services typically address projects such as resolving clogged main drains, yard drainage pipes, or stormwater systems to prevent flooding, water damage, or unpleasant odors. Homeowners often want to understand the common causes of clogs, including debris buildup, tree roots, or sediment, and how professional equipment can effectively restore proper flow without causing damage to existing pipes.
Before requesting drainage pipe unclogging, property owners should consider the location and extent of the blockage, as well as any signs of drainage issues like pooling water, slow drains, or backups. It’s helpful to know whether the clog is in a specific area or throughout the entire system, as this can influence the approach taken. Understanding the type of pipe material and the age of the plumbing can also assist in selecting the most appropriate method for clearing obstructions and ensuring long-term drainage performance.

Drainage Pipe Unclogging Questions
What causes drainage pipes to become clogged? Common causes include debris buildup, grease, hair, and accumulated dirt that restrict flow within the pipe.
How can I tell if a drainage pipe is clogged? Signs include slow draining fixtures, gurgling sounds, or unpleasant odors coming from drains.
Are there preventative measures for drainage pipe clogs? Regular maintenance, avoiding pouring grease down drains, and installing strainers can help reduce clogging risks.
What types of drainage pipes are typically serviced? Services often cover residential sewer lines, stormwater drains, and underground piping systems around properties.
